TITLE: GCN CIRCULAR NUMBER: 8359 SUBJECT: GRB081011: UVOT detection of an optical afterglow DATE: 08/10/11 17:57:02 GMT FROM: Patricia Schady at MSSL/Swift P. Schady (MSSL-UCL) and D.Grupe (PSU) report on behalf of the Swift/UVOT team: The Swift/UVOT observed the field of GRB 081011 (Grupe et al., GCN Circ. 8355) with settled exposures starting 99s after the trigger. A new fading source is detected in the white and u-band finding chart (fc) exposures and marginally in a co-added b-band exposure at RA(J2000) = 14:41:22.627 (220.34428) Dec(J2000) = +33:32:37.12 (+33.54364) consistent with the XRT position (Kennea et al., GCN Circ. 8358). These detections imply an upper limit on the redshift of z < ~3.8. The source is decaying with an approximate optical decay rate of alpha~1.1 (where the afterglow flux is proportional to t^-alpha). The detections and 3 sigma upper limits in the UVOT photometric system (Poole et al. 2008, MNRAS, 383, 627) are: Filter      T_start T_stop  Exp  Mag or 3-sigma UL             (s)     (s)     (s) ======================================================== white (FC)  99      249     145.8  19.25 +/- 0.08 white       537     1878    283.5   20.33 +/- 0.13 u (FC)      257     507     245.8   18.62 +/- 0.10 u           660     2003    155.6   19.91 +/- 0.30 v           586     7371    548.8   > 20.29 b           512     6756   351.4   21.13 +/- 0.39 uvw1        636     7781   548.8   > 20.96 uvm2        611     7576    548.9  > 20.74 uvw2        562     7167   548.8   > 21.06 The values quoted above are not corrected for the expected Galactic extinction corresponding to a reddening of E(B-V) = 0.01 mag in the direction of the burst (Schlegel et al. 1998).
